1. VDD = 2.7 to 3.3 Vdc, VSS = 0 V, TL ≤TA ≤TH, unless otherwise noted. All values shown reflect average measurements.
2. Typical values at midpoint of voltage range, 25° C only.
3. Run (Operating) IDD, Wait IDD: Measured using external square wave clock source to OSC1 pin or internal oscillator, all
inputs 0.2 Vdc from either supply rail (VDD or VSS); no dc loads, less than 50 pF on all outputs, CL = 20 pF on OSC2.
4. Wait IDD is affected linearly by the OSC2 capacitance.
5. Stop IDD: All ports configured as inputs, VIL = 0.2 Vdc, VIH = VDD –0.2 Vdc, OSC1 = VDD.
